Trey Pearson, front man of the Christian rock band Everyday Sunday, sold hundreds of thousands of records, amassed millions of streams, and toured all over the world. Then, he came out of the closet and made national headlines.
Trey's announcement sparked a national conversation, including a television appearance on The View and coverage from The New York Times, Billboard Magazine, CNN, and more. At one point, he was the #1 trending topic worldwide on Facebook.
I had him on the show today to talk about reconnecting with your calling after deconstruction, finding real community, and what it means to create from a place of wholeness instead of performance.
